Subject: DR drill Thursday — autocomplete index

Team,

Thursday we rebuild the Pelwick autocomplete index from cold storage. It's slow — budget four hours. Follow the drill doc, log timings, don't skip the warm-up queries. New folks shadow Marisol. To unlock the drill replica's snapshot vault, use the recovery passphrase below.

strongbox words: olimir-tamael

Handover Note — Headcount Plan (for the finance team)

Handing over next year's headcount plan. Net growth capped at eight roles: five for the Quillbrook platform team, two in support, one in compliance. Attrition assumptions: 9%. Backfills pre-approved only for revenue-critical posts. Salary bands unchanged pending the spring review. Finance to model the cost impact by month-end. The assumptions behind these caps are explained below.

internal memo for tagef-hadup: Gross margin on Ulaath came in at 15 percent against a plan of 5 percent. Only 7 of the 120 pilot accounts renewed Ulaath, so a churn review is set for October 15.

## Alert Deduplicator

Signalsieve collapses duplicate pages before they reach the on-call rotation, grouping by service and fingerprint within a five-minute window. As release manager, you will mostly use its freeze endpoint to suppress alerts during planned deploys. Requests to the freeze endpoint must authenticate against the Signalsieve control plane using the key listed below.

gateway credential: vxb3-o9a

MINUTES — Management Meeting, Supplier Strategy

Present: R. Halvesen (chair), T. Okafor, L. Brandt.

1. Sole reliance on Ferrowyn Castings for the VX-9 housings flagged as critical risk after the June line stoppage.
2. Okafor to shortlist three alternate foundries in the Dalmere region by month end.
3. Qualification budget approved in principle; figures to follow.
4. Brandt to prepare audit criteria. No commitments to be signalled externally.

For the incoming director, the confidential planning context is appended below.

confidential, fawig-bagep: Gross margin on Oliael came in at 20 percent against a plan of 20 percent. Only 3 of the 140 pilot accounts renewed Oliael, so a churn review is set for July 15.